Key Ingredients For Irresistible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up Recipe
Here’s what you’ll need to make this delicious dish:
- Fresh Broccoli: Use about 4 cups of chopped broccoli florets for the best texture and flavor; look for vibrant green heads without yellowing.
- Shredded Carrots: A cup of shredded carrots adds sweetness and color to the soup; choose fresh carrots for maximum taste.
- Onion: Finely chop one medium onion for depth in flavor; yellow onions work well due to their balanced sweetness.
- Garlic: Use 2-3 cloves of minced garlic to enhance the overall taste; fresh garlic provides a robust flavor profile.
- Butter: Two tablespoons of butter help sauté the veggies and add richness to the broth; unsalted is preferred.
- All-Purpose Flour: To thicken the soup, you’ll need three tablespoons of flour; this helps create a creamy texture.
- Vegetable Broth: Four cups of vegetable broth serve as the base; opt for low-sodium varieties to control salt levels.
- Heavy Cream: Adding one cup of heavy cream brings luxurious richness; substitute with half-and-half if desired.
- Shredded Cheddar Cheese: Use about two cups of sharp cheddar cheese for that signature flavor; freshly shredded melts better than pre-packaged options.
- Salt and Pepper: Season to taste with salt and black pepper; adjust based on personal preference.

Instructions For Irresistible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up Recipe
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:
First Step : Sauté Vegetables
In a large pot over medium heat, melt the butter. Add chopped onions and shredded carrots. Cook until they soften slightly, about five minutes. Stir in minced garlic and cook for an additional minute until fragrant.
Second Step : Prepare Broccoli
Add chopped broccoli florets into the pot along with salt and pepper. Cook everything together for another five minutes, allowing the broccoli to become bright green while still crisp.
Third Step : Create Roux
Sprinkle flour over the softened vegetables and stir well. Let it cook for about two minutes to remove raw flour taste while helping thicken your soup later.
Fourth Step : Add Broth
Gradually pour in vegetable broth while stirring continuously. Bring the mixture to a gentle boil before reducing heat to a simmer. Let it cook uncovered for approximately twenty minutes until broccoli is tender.
Fifth Step : Blend The Soup
Using an immersion blender or transferring carefully to a countertop blender, blend until smooth or leave some chunks if preferred—your choice!
Sixth Step : Add Cream and Cheese
Stir in heavy cream followed by shredded cheddar cheese until melted completely into the soup. Adjust seasoning as needed before serving.
Transfer to bowls and enjoy with crusty bread or crackers for dipping!
Expert Tips
Here are some helpful tips to ensure the best results for your dish:
- Fresh Ingredients: Always use fresh broccoli and carrots for superior flavor and texture in your soup.
- Cheese Variations: Experiment with different types of cheese like Gruyère or Monterey Jack for unique twists on flavor.
- Heat Control: Keep heat low when adding cream and cheese to avoid curdling; gentle warmth ensures smooth blending.

Storage Tips
To keep your Irresistible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up fresh, consider these storage tips:
First, allow the soup to cool completely before storing it. Transfer it to an airtight container and refrigerate for up to three days. If you want to freeze it, use freezer-safe containers and leave some space at the top for expansion. Frozen soup can last for about three months. When reheating, do so gently over low heat to avoid curdling the cheese.

FAQs
How can I make my Irresistible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up Recipe gluten-free?
To make this delicious soup gluten-free, swap out regular flour for a gluten-free all-purpose flour blend when making the roux. Additionally, always check that your vegetable broth does not contain gluten. These adjustments will ensure that everyone can enjoy this comforting dish without worries.
Can I use frozen broccoli in my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up?
Absolutely! Using frozen broccoli is a convenient option for this recipe. Just ensure you thaw and drain it before adding it to the soup base. Frozen broccoli cooks quickly and retains its nutrients well, making it an excellent choice for busy cooks wanting to whip up this delicious dish in no time.

Irresistible Copycat Panera Broccoli Cheddar Soup Recipe
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 30 minutes
- Total Time: 45 minutes
- Yield: Approximately 6 servings 1x
- Category: Soup
- Method: Cooking
- Cuisine: American
Description
Warm up with a bowl of this creamy, savory broccoli cheddar soup that captures the essence of Panera’s beloved classic. This easy-to-follow recipe combines fresh broccoli, sharp cheddar cheese, and a touch of cream to create a comforting dish perfect for cozy evenings or gatherings. With just a few simple steps, you can enjoy restaurant-quality soup in the comfort of your home.
Ingredients
- 4 cups chopped fresh broccoli
- 1 cup shredded carrots
- 1 medium onion, finely chopped
- 2–3 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tbsp unsalted butter
- 3 tbsp all-purpose flour
- 4 cups low-sodium vegetable broth
- 1 cup heavy cream (or half-and-half)
- 2 cups shredded sharp cheddar cheese
- Salt and black pepper to taste
Instructions
- In a large pot over medium heat, melt the butter. Add onions and carrots, cooking until softened (about 5 minutes). Stir in garlic and cook for an additional minute.
- Add the chopped broccoli along with salt and pepper; cook for another 5 minutes until bright green.
- Sprinkle flour over the vegetables and stir well; let it cook for about 2 minutes.
- Gradually pour in the vegetable broth while stirring. Bring to a gentle boil, then reduce heat and simmer uncovered for approximately 20 minutes until broccoli is tender.
- Blend the soup using an immersion blender or regular blender until smooth (or leave some chunks if preferred).
- Stir in heavy cream followed by shredded cheddar cheese until fully melted. Adjust seasoning as needed before serving.
